Minneapolis restaurant agrees to pay to settle discrimination claim
Tagged: Minneapolis, MinnesotaPosted on: May 1st, 2007“A restaurant in the Uptown area of Minneapolis has agreed to pay 325-thousand dollars to settle a discrimination lawsuit alleging mistreatment of Hispanic employees.
Chino Latino also agreed to hire a Spanish-speaking ombudsman to hear any future concerns. The Hispanic employees had complained that they were harassed by co-workers, received shorter breaks and were disciplined more often for being late than other workers.”
